July 22, 2026: Apollo Micro Systems Ltd. has secured a major defence contract from the Indian Navy, receiving a Make-II Prototype Sanction Order (PSO) for the development of SAVIOR-ASW (Semi-Submersible Autonomous Vessel for Intelligence, Operations and Reconnaissance). The project marks the company’s formal entry into autonomous maritime warfare and underwater surveillance, strengthening its position in India’s rapidly evolving defence technology ecosystem.

The order is one of the biggest milestones in Apollo Micro Systems’ journey and reinforces the government’s push towards Atmanirbhar Bharat by encouraging indigenous development of advanced defence technologies.


Indian Navy Backs Indigenous Defence Innovation

The Make-II category under India’s Defence Acquisition Procedure (DAP) is designed to promote domestic innovation by enabling Indian companies to develop advanced military systems. A Prototype Sanction Order serves as the official approval to begin developing the prototype, with successful systems expected to move towards procurement by the armed forces.


For Apollo Micro Systems, the order represents more than a development contract. It reflects the Indian Navy’s confidence in the company’s ability to design and manufacture sophisticated autonomous maritime surveillance systems entirely within India.


What Is SAVIOR-ASW?

The SAVIOR-ASW is India’s first indigenously developed semi-submersible autonomous vessel built specifically for Anti-Submarine Warfare (ASW) surveillance.


The unmanned vessel is capable of operating independently beneath the sea surface for extended periods. Equipped with advanced hydrophone arrays, it can detect submarines and underwater threats while transmitting real-time intelligence to naval command centres without requiring any onboard crew.


The platform has been designed to strengthen underwater surveillance, improve maritime domain awareness, and enhance India’s coastal and ocean security.


Why This Project Matters

The Indian Ocean Region has become one of the world’s most strategically important maritime zones.


According to the company, nearly 95% of India’s trade by volume moves through sea routes. The region also handles approximately 42% of global crude oil trade, 30% of the world’s containerized cargo, and witnesses nearly 1,00,000 merchant vessel movements every year.


As submarine activity continues to increase across the Indian Ocean Region, continuous underwater surveillance has become a strategic necessity.


Apollo believes the SAVIOR-ASW platform offers several operational advantages:

  • Continuous autonomous underwater surveillance
  • Lower acquisition and operating costs compared to conventional ASW frigates
  • Long-duration missions without human intervention
  • Wider maritime coverage using multiple autonomous platforms
  • Better deployment of high-value naval assets for combat operations rather than routine surveillance

A Major Opportunity in Autonomous Defence

Apollo Micro Systems estimates that the global autonomous maritime systems market could reach nearly $10 billion by 2032, making it one of the fastest-growing segments within the global defence industry.


The company believes autonomous vessels, artificial intelligence, and network-centric warfare will define the next generation of naval operations.


Its long-term vision focuses on three emerging trends:

  • Autonomous swarms of unmanned vessels
  • AI-driven intelligence for underwater threat detection
  • Persistent and affordable maritime surveillance at significantly lower costs than traditional warships

Management Calls It a Defining Moment

Commenting on the development, Baddam Karunakar Reddy, Managing Director of Apollo Micro Systems, described the Indian Navy’s order as a defining milestone in the company’s history.


He said the project represents years of investment in indigenous defence electronics and mission-critical technologies. He also acknowledged the contribution of DRDO, noting that several building blocks of the SAVIOR-ASW platform have been developed through capabilities built over years of participation in underwater warfare programmes.


Strengthening India’s Defence Manufacturing Ecosystem

Apollo Micro Systems has over 41 years of experience in defence electronics and specializes in the design, development, and manufacturing of advanced electronic, electro-mechanical, and engineering systems.


The company continues to position itself as a Tier-I original equipment design and manufacturing partner for India’s defence sector, supported by strong engineering capabilities and large-scale manufacturing infrastructure.


The latest Indian Navy order further strengthens Apollo’s role in developing indigenous technologies for India’s strategic defence requirements.
